How Our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ection Service Actually Works
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your property is thoroughly cleaned and disinfected. We understand that every minute counts with sewage cleanup and disinfection. Our process includes:
Initial Assessment
Our technicians will conduct a thorough assessment of your property to find out the extent of the damage. This includes identifying the source of the backup and evaluating the affected areas. Don’t wait, call us today for a prompt assessment.
Containment and Cleanup
We’ll contain the affected area to prevent further damage and begin the cleanup process. This may involve removing standing water, cleaning surfaces, and disposing of contaminated materials. Our team uses state-of-the-art equipment to ensure a thorough and efficient cleanup.
Disinfection and Sanitizing
Once the cleanup is complete, we’ll disinfect and sanitize the affected areas to prevent the growth of bacteria, viruses, and other microorganisms. This is crucial to preventing health risks and ensuring your property is safe to occupy. Don’t risk your health, let us handle the disinfection.
Restoration and Reconstruction
Finally, we’ll work with you to restore and reconstruct your property to its original condition. This may involve repairing or replacing damaged materials, rebuilding structures, and restoring flooring and surfaces. Our team is dedicated to delivering exceptional results.

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, contained leak |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small, contained leaks. But, if the leak is large or widespread, it’s best to call a professional. |
| Visible sewage backup | No | Yes | Visible sewage backup needs immediate attention from a professional to prevent further damage and health risks. |
| Musty odors and stains | No | Yes | Musty odors and stains can show a hidden sewage leak or backup. A professional should investigate and clean the area. |
| Water damage to structural elements | No | Yes | Water damage to structural elements, such as walls and floors, needs profess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ure safety. |
| Large, widespread damage | No | Yes | Large, widespread damage needs a professional team to assess and clean the area, ensuring your property is safe and secure. |

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ection Cost in Oak Harbor, WA
The cost of sewage cleanup and disinfection services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Oak Harbor, WA.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ate based on your specific situation. Don’t wait, call us today for a free estimate.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age and size of affected area |
| Containment and Cleanup |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and type of materials affected |
| Disinfection and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Type of contaminants and size of affected area |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and type of materials needed for reconstruction |
| Equipment and Supplies | $100 – $500 | Type and quantity of equipment and supplies needed |

Common Questions About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ection
Q: What causes sewage backups?
A: Sewage backups can be caused by a variety of factors, including tree roots, grease buildup, and aging infrastructure.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em.
Q: How long does sewage cleanup and disinfection take?
A: The length of time required for sewage cleanup and disinfection dep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will provide you with a detailed timeline and plan.
Q: Is sewage cleanup and disinfection covered by insurance?
A: Yes, sewage cleanup and disinfection services are often covered by insurance policies.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.
Q: Can I perform sewage cleanup and disinfection myself?
A: No, it’s not recommended to try sewage cleanup and disinfection yourself. Our team has the training, equipment, and expertise to handle the job safely and effectively.
Q: How do I prevent sewage backups in the future?
A: Regular maintenance, such as cleaning drains and inspecting pipes, can help prevent sewage backups. Our team can provide you with tips and recommendations for maintaining your plumbing system.
